Abstract
In the present investigation bioaccumulation of mercury in various tissues of fish Labeo rohita was carried out. The probit mortality analysis disclosed that 57.074 mg/L mercuric chloride exposure for 96 hrs as LC50 dose for the toxicological studies. The comparative account of tissue concentration of mercury resulted in that tissue concentration was higher in brain and kidney upon exposure of LC50 dose of mercuric chloride. However in controlled unexposed fishes collected from natural waters had well below the admissible level for human consumption suggested by WHO.
